Quote:
Originally Posted by Pyro
my guess is msn messenger what are yo listening too won't work with apples itunes.
|
B] iTunes 4.7:
How to Enable:
1) Disable the option "Minimize iTunes Window to System Tray".
2) Select the little arrow pointing downwards, below your nickname and to the right of your Personal Message area.
3) Click Turn on "What I'm Listening To so it appears checked.
How to Disable:
1) Select the little arrow pointing downwards, below your nickname and to the right of your Personal Message area.
2) Click Turn on "What I'm Listening To so it appears UNchecked.
3) (Optional) Minimize iTunes to tray.
Those were the only instructions given for iTunes
